The Oakriver Foundation (EIN: 36-4139320) has filed an IRS Form 990 between fiscal years 2016 and 2023. In its fiscal year 2023 IRS Form 990 filing, The Oakriver Foundation, a 501(c)(3) charitable organization, reported compensation for 4 employees. Among the employees shown here, the average compensation is $35,000. The highest compensated employee at The Oakriver Foundation is William P Heidrich with fiscal year 2023 compensation of $35,000.
